Kirksville College of Osteopathic Medicine
Minimum Technology Specifications for 2023 – 2024
You are required to own a laptop computer and iPad for your coursework by the first day of orientation. Although ATSU doesn’t require any specific model or brand of computer, below are the minimum specifications you will need. Please note these are minimum specs, not recommended specs and that you can use either the Windows or Mac platform.
For students using financial assistance, the financial aid budget provides $1,500 toward the purchase of a laptop and $1,000 toward the purchase of an iPad, insurance, and apps. You will not receive these funds until matriculation.
Windows computer specifications
- Operating system: 64-bit version of Windows 10 or newer
- i5 Processor or better
- 8GB RAM
- Wi-Fi capability
Mac computer specifications
- Operating system: MacOS 13 Ventura or newer
- M1 and M2 processors are approved.
- 8GB of RAM
- Wi-Fi capability
Computer software
- Microsoft Office 2019 or newer

- The suite of applications you receive with your GSuite for Education account may not be used to substitute for MS Office.
Computer peripherals
- A broadband internet connection (DSL, cable or other high-speed internet)
- Webcam
- Headset
iPads
- Hardware Recommendations: iPad Pro, iPad 5+ (Air1)
- Operating System: iOS 14 (Only genuine versions of iOS are supported – iPad must not be Jailbroken)
- 32 GB minimum
- 500 MB of free space
